What we do (and don't do)
As a service to you, our Transportation & Logistics Services department works to
research and suggest one or more local logistics service providers who
understand Fast Track Auctions removal process, offer specific services, and
have certain skills and capacities. Fast Track Auction does not pack, rig, or
ship items.
Unless stated otherwise, buyers are responsible for:
-
removing assets
from their current location before the "removal deadline" stated in the sale's
terms and conditions,
-
packing, crating,
or dismantling items, and
-
shipping or
transporting assets to their new location.
Buyers may either
pick-up the assets themselves or contract with a third party to arrange for
asset removal, packing, rigging, or shipping. Important: If the person picking
up and removing equipment from an auction or sale location will be someone other
than the registered bidder at that sale, the registered bidder must establish
that person/ company as an "Authorized Agent" by completing the "Agent
Release Authorization form."

For each auction our Transportation & Logistics Services department maintains a
Shipping Information page with asset locations, Fast Track Auction’s removal
contacts, and known third party service providers.
NOTE: Unless stated otherwise, you are NOT limited to using these suggested
companies. Feel free to find your own packaging or shipping company using an
online Yellow Pages. Regardless of the vendor used, the buyer remains
responsible for adhering to the removal deadline posted for that auction.
